What Does It Mean to Release Pledged Gold in Vijayawada?
To release pledged gold in vijayawada means to repay the borrowed amount along with the agreed interest, and then collect the gold you initially handed over as collateral. It sounds straightforward, but to ensure safety and transparency, you need to present valid documents and follow due procedure.
Key Documents Required to Release Pledged Gold in Vijayawada
Here’s a list of documents typically required:
1. Loan Agreement or Gold Pledge Receipt
This is the most important document. When you pledge gold vijayawada, you are given a pledge receipt or a loan agreement. This document includes:
-
The weight and purity of gold
-
The amount borrowed
-
Interest rate and loan tenure
-
Date of pledge
-
ID of the person who pledged
This original receipt must be presented at the time of release.
2. Government-Issued Photo ID Proof
A valid identity document is required to confirm that you are the person who pledged the gold. Acceptable IDs include:
-
Aadhaar Card
-
PAN Card
-
Voter ID
-
Passport
-
Driving License
The name on the ID must match the name on the gold loan receipt.
3. Address Proof
Some institutions or gold handlers may ask for address proof, especially if your ID does not carry your full address. Common address proof documents are:
-
Utility Bills (Electricity, Water, Gas)
-
Bank Statement
-
Rental Agreement
-
Aadhaar Card (if updated with address)
4. Loan Repayment Proof (If Paid in Advance)
If youβve already repaid your loan amount via bank transfer, UPI, or cheque, carry the proof of payment β a transaction receipt, bank statement, or digital confirmation. This ensures a smoother process when you come to physically release the gold.
5. Photographs
Some places may request a passport-size photo for their records, especially if this is your first transaction with them.
Step-by-Step Process to Release Pledged Gold in Vijayawada
To help you further, hereβs a simplified step-by-step guide:
-
Gather all required documents. Make sure you have originals and copies.
-
Visit the institution or gold buyer. Make sure you go to the same place where you initially pledged the gold.
-
Submit the gold pledge receipt. Present your loan/pledge receipt.
-
Present your ID proof and address proof. This is to confirm your identity.
-
Settle the outstanding loan amount. Pay the principal amount plus accrued interest.
-
Collect your gold. The staff will verify your documents and return your gold after a short verification process.
What If You Lost Your Gold Pledge Receipt?
Losing your pledge receipt is not the end of the world. However, the process becomes slightly more complex. Hereβs what you should do:
-
Submit a written request to the gold lender or handler.
-
Provide a notarized affidavit stating that the receipt was lost.
-
Submit identity and address proof for verification.
-
Some institutions may ask for an FIR copy for added security.
